Brake Fluid Pump: Service and Repair

REMOVE OR DISCONNECT
1. Air cleaner assembly.
2. Negative battery cable.
3. Electrical connectors from PMV assembly.
^ Fluid level switch.
^ Pump motor.
^ Valve block.
4. Clamp on reservoir hose to PMV reservoir.
^ Obtain a 15.5 mm (5/8 in.) plug to be used in Step 5.
5. Reservoir hose from PMV reservoir and plug hose to prevent escape of brake fluid.
6. Primary and secondary brake pipes from PMV assembly.
7. Brake pipes (4) from PMV assembly.
8. Raise vehicle.
9. Lower PMV assembly bolt.
10. Lower vehicle.
11. Harness strap.
12. Upper PMV assembly bolts.
13. PMV assembly.
^ When replacing PMV assembly, transfer necessary parts to new unit, refer to PMV Reservoir and PMV Bracket.

INSTALL OR CONNECT
1. PMV assembly.
2. Upper PMV bolts.

TIGHTEN
^ Bolts to 27 Nm (20 lb. ft.).

3. Harness strap.
4. Raise vehicle.
5. Lower PMV assembly bolt.

TIGHTEN
^ Bolt to 27 Nm (20 lb. ft.).

6. Lower vehicle.
7. Brake pipes (4) to PMV assembly.

TIGHTEN
^ Brake pipe to 15 Nm (11 lb. ft.).

8. Primary and secondary brake pipes to PMV assembly.

TIGHTEN
^ Brake pipes to 15 Nm (11 lb. ft.).

9. Reservoir hose to PMV reservoir.
10. Reservoir clamp.
11. Electrical connectors to PMV assembly.
^ Fluid level switch.
^ Pump motor.
^ Valve block.
12. Negative battery cable.

TIGHTEN
^ Battery cable to 15 Nm (11 lb. ft.).

13. Air cleaner assembly.
^ Fill brake fluid reservoir.
^ Bleed brake system.

CLEAN
^ Brake fluid from PMV area to prevent damage to vehicle components.
